Objective: To … Web23 de feb. de 2024 · Symptoms of heart failure can vary. The most common symptoms are: Feeling breathless - this may occur when you exert yourself, when you lie flat, or even wake you when you are asleep. Retaining fluid - most commonly this shows as swollen ankles. It can also cause swelling of your legs, bottom or tummy. Feeling tired.

Web8 de may. de 2024 · Dogs move from Stage A to Stage B when a heart murmur is auscultated. When a heart murmur is identified, additional cardiac testing may be recommended by the primary care veterinarian. Stage B has two substages: B1 and B2. A chest x-ray is used to differentiate between the two substages.
